#64347B Hex color

#64347B

The hexadecimal color code #64347B corresponds to the code RGB( 100, 52, 123 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,39 level), green (at 0,20 level) and blue (at 0,48 level). Its brightness is 34% and its saturation is 40%. It is composed of red at 36%, green at 18% and blue at 44%.
